Latex-Free Options: Safe and Reliable Glove Solutions
For individuals with sensitivity to latex, finding safe and reliable glove solutions is crucial. Fortunately, the market offers a wide variety of non-latex gloves that provide effective protection without triggering adverse reactions. These gloves are commonly made from materials such as vinyl, each offering its own set of advantages.
- Nitrile gloves are known for their exceptional strength and barrier protection against chemicals. They are often the go-to solution for healthcare professionals and those working in industries involving medical procedures.
- Vinyl gloves, on the other hand, offer a more budget-friendly alternative. While they may not be as resistant as nitrile gloves, they provide adequate protection for routine cleaning.
- Polychloroprene gloves, also known as neoprene gloves, are highly flexible and offer excellent resistance to oils. They are often used in manufacturing plants where workers may be exposed to harsh substances.
When selecting latex-free gloves, it's important to consider the nature of tasks. Factors such as level of protection needed should all be taken into account to ensure optimal safety.
